The "center of gravity point", "maximum bending point",
and "highest CT point" are aligned more precisely on the face center.

The precision 4-point focused face has further increased the precision to its limit,
realizing an amazing initial speed.

Compared to the previous model, the thickness of the thinnest area is designed to be thinner,
so the center bends more.
Powerfully assists the amazing initial speed of the precision 4-point focused face.
3.3mm⇒2.9mm(12% thinner than the previous model)

※ Comparison of the 2024 RS driver with the 2022 RS driver

By maximizing the bending of the lower hitting point, the bending area is widened
and the amazing initial speed area has been expanded.

Full titanium, yet limitlessly thin crown and precision center of gravity design realize low center of gravity.
A head that maximizes impact energy assists a precision 4-point focused face.

Maintains high initial speed performance with an axial misalignment structure,
while expanding the range of trajectory adjustment in four directions.
The evolved X (Cross) cartridge is just right for various golfers and all courses.
It allows for a wide range of trajectory control while maintaining high initial speed.

※ X Cartridge (4-way variable) mechanism... Patent pending

Compared to general single-axis structures, the joint area between the hosel and the face is reduced.
The face bending area is enlarged, and the high initial speed area is expanded.

※ New axis structure ... Patent No. 5748017

In order to further lower the center of gravity, the head shape and internal design were reviewed,
realizing strong trajectory and flying distance UP by low spin.
(Backspin amount down about 5%, total flying distance up about 4yd)

※ Comparison of 2024 RS driver with 2022 RS driver (our own measurement value)

About the trajectory control system "X (Cross) Cartridge"

This product is equipped with the "Trajectory Control System X (Cross) Cartridge". By controlling the loft and lie variable mechanism, you can adjust the trajectory to suit the season, course, and condition. In addition, by changing the weight, you can change the club balance.

■ You can control the trajectory by changing the loft angle and lie angle.

■ By changing the weight, you can change the club balance.
